Vue.js 3 UI库 Element Plus 2.2.21 版本特性
需积分: 0 130 浏览量
更新于2024-10-01
收藏 2.66MB ZIP 举报
资源摘要信息: "element-plus-2.2.21.zip"
知识点详细说明:
1. Element Plus 是什么?
Element Plus 是一个基于 Vue.js 3 的前端UI组件库。它为开发者提供了一整套丰富的界面元素,用于构建网页端的用户界面,极大地提高了开发效率。Element Plus 的组件风格现代而优雅,同时兼顾了灵活性和易用性,非常适合用于构建大型单页应用(SPA)。
2. Vue.js 3 与 Vue.js 2 的区别:
Vue.js 是一款流行的前端框架,用于构建用户界面和单页应用程序。Vue.js 3 是该框架的最新主要版本,相比于 Vue.js 2,Vue.js 3 引入了多项重大改进,包括但不限于:
- Composition API:提供了一种更加灵活的方式来组织和重用逻辑,解决了 Options API 在处理复杂逻辑时的限制。
- Fragment、Teleport、Suspense 新增的功能组件,进一步提高了模板的灵活性。
- 体积更小,性能更优。
- 更好的 TypeScript 集成。
- 等等。
3. Vue.js 的核心概念:
- 响应式数据绑定:Vue.js 利用数据劫持和发布-订阅模式来实现数据的响应式绑定。
- 模板语法:Vue.js 使用一种基于 HTML 的模板语法,使得开发者能够声明式地将 DOM 绑定到底层 Vue 实例的数据。
- 组件系统:Vue.js 允许开发者通过创建独立、可复用的组件来构建应用的各个部分。
4. 关于 .editorconfig 文件:
这是一个文本文件,用于定义编辑器或 IDE 的基础代码风格配置。它帮助开发者确保不同编辑器之间保持一致的代码风格,比如缩进风格、字符编码、换行符类型等。
5. 关于 .env 文件:
.env 文件用于存储环境变量。在应用中,可以通过 Node.js 的 process.env 对象访问这些环境变量,从而根据不同的环境(如开发环境、测试环境、生产环境)来配置应用。
6. 关于 .eslintignore 文件:
这是 ESLint 的配置文件,用于指定哪些文件或目录应该被 ESLint 检查忽略。有助于优化检查过程,避免对不需要的文件进行代码质量检查。
7. 关于 .gitattributes 文件:
这是一个配置文件,用于定义 Git 在仓库中处理文件的规则。它可以控制文件的换行符处理、合并策略、二进制文件处理等。
8. 关于 .gitignore 文件:
.gitignore 文件用于指定哪些文件或目录不需要被 Git 跟踪。这通常包括临时文件、构建产物等。
9. 关于 commitlint.config.js 文件:
这个文件用于配置 commitlint 工具,它用于校验提交信息的格式。commitlint 遵循特定的提交信息格式约定,通常是为了与提交信息的标准化和自动化工具如 Git Hooks 配合使用。
10. 关于 package.json 文件:
这是 Node.js 项目的核心配置文件,其中包含项目的元数据、依赖、脚本和其他配置信息。package.json 文件定义了项目的包名、版本、描述、作者、许可证、依赖、脚本命令等信息。
11. 关于 tsconfig.*.json 文件:
这些文件用于配置 TypeScript 的编译选项。TypeScript 需要一个 tsconfig.json 文件来指定项目的根文件和编译选项。tsconfig.base.json 可能包含了基础配置,而 tsconfig.web.json 和 tsconfig.node.json 可能分别包含了针对特定环境(如浏览器环境和 Node.js 环境)的额外配置。
知识点总结:
Element Plus 是 Vue.js 3 的 UI 组件库,适用于快速构建用户界面。了解 Vue.js 3 的新特性和核心概念对于掌握 Element Plus 至关重要。此外,通过理解和使用 .editorconfig、.env、.eslintignore、.gitattributes、.gitignore、commitlint.config.js、package.json、tsconfig.*.json 等配置文件,开发者可以更好地管理项目代码质量、环境变量、代码风格以及版本控制等重要方面。
233 浏览量
2019-10-22 上传
2021-05-31 上传
2023-03-12 上传
2023-03-08 上传
2021-11-28 上传
2024-03-11 上传
2024-02-26 上传